
Game Overview
Smoke, mud, and punishing artillery define this squad-scale World War II strategy experience set along the Eastern Front. Trench Lord: Eastern Front puts players in command of Soviet forces during brutal operations inspired by battles such as Stalingrad and Kursk, where a captured street or surviving tank can decide an entire engagement. The mood is relentlessly grim rather than heroic, focusing on the pressure of holding ground against armored assaults and breaking fortified enemy lines. Its perspective stays close enough to the fighting that every order feels costly.
Players direct squads through more than 20 handcrafted scenarios, balancing infantry movement, cover, defensive construction, and concentrated firepower. Assaults require more than sending men forward: artillery barrages soften positions, air support can disrupt key defenses, and tanks provide mobile force until enemy anti-armor weapons turn them into liabilities. A large roster of period-inspired rifles, machine guns, vehicles, heavy tanks, and even armored trains gives battles a welcome sense of scale, while urban ruins, winter fighting, and open armored clashes demand different tactics. The current campaign centers on the Soviet storyline, while an RPG-style mode adds individual progression beyond the main sequence of missions.
What separates Trench Lord: Eastern Front from broader real-time strategy games is its emphasis on battlefield command at the squad level, where positioning and timing matter as much as raw unit numbers. It aims for the weighty, attritional feel associated with Company of Heroes-style combat, but places its focus squarely on the Eastern Front’s harsh terrain and massive mechanized warfare. Entertainment modes offer reasons to revisit battles, although several advertised additions—including a German campaign, conquest options, tank-focused battles, and map customization tools—are planned rather than fully available. Strategy fans who enjoy deliberate WWII tactics, historical equipment, and demanding defensive stand-offs should find plenty to appreciate, especially if they prefer managing the frontline over building a huge economic empire.
